Q3 Planning — Finance

The Marrowfield Grocers pilot starts week 2. Twelve stores, Veltrix shelf-scan units, 90-day run. Hardware costs booked to capex; install labor to the pilot cost center. Expect invoicing lag of one cycle. If sell-through targets hold, Marrowfield wants a chain-wide rollout quote by November. Margin modeling is underway with Priya's team. Relevant strategic context follows below.

confidential, hadup-tajof: The renewal with Oliwynax Group closes at $2 million a year, 20 percent above the last contract. Project Ulawyn slips by two quarters because of the audit delay.

Subject: VRAMScope cut-over complete

Welcome aboard. The cut-over from the legacy profiler to VRAMScope finished Friday. All GPU memory traces now flow through the Petrel collector; old dashboards are frozen read-only. Allocation snapshots run every 500 ms by default. Talk to Ilse before touching sampling rates. The active collector configuration is as follows.

deployment values, tawif-kageg:
zorael:
  log_level: debug
  metrics_host: metrics.zorael.qorvelsys.internal
  pin: 3988
  pool_size: 32

Finance Review Summary — Orveth Holdings

Prepared for the finance team.

The hiring freeze in the Danholm Services division has been in effect for one full quarter. Payroll run-rate is down 6% against plan, with agency spend down 11%. Attrition has not been backfilled except for one compliance role. Forecast savings for the half year stand at the upper end of the original range. Context on next steps is given in the confidential note below.

management briefing: The pricing group signed off on a budget of $40.7 million for Project Holath. The renewal with Holethax Holdings closes at $35.8 million a year, 63 percent above the last contract.

Finance Review Summary — Large-Deal Discount Policy

Board summary. Deals above the enterprise threshold currently receive ad hoc discounts averaging 14%, eroding blended margin by 2.1 points year over year. Proposal: cap standard discounts at 10%, route exceptions through the pricing committee, and tie rep incentives to net margin rather than bookings. Pilot in the Dunmere region showed no measurable win-rate decline. Recommend adoption effective next quarter. Rationale tied to broader strategy is set out in the confidential note below.

internal memo for tagef-hadup: Gross margin on Ulaath came in at 15 percent against a plan of 5 percent. Only 7 of the 120 pilot accounts renewed Ulaath, so a churn review is set for October 15.